The following Sedalia Police and Pettis County Sheriff's reports are from the morning of Wednesday, June 12, 2013.

Several Cases of Property Damage and Theft Reported

The Sedalia Housing Authority reported to Sedalia Police that someone damaged an air conditioner unit valued at $2,000 in the 300 Block of Buckner.

Bandana's Barbeque reported to Sedalia Police that someone ripped a security camera off of the roof of the business between 10 a.m. on June 10 and 8:00 a.m. on June 11.

A woman in the 400 Block of Albright Court reported to Sedalia Police that several DVD players, movies, Xbox 360 and games were stolen yesterday.

A man in the 600 Block of South Lafayette reported to Sedalia Police that someone stole a toolbox and stereo valued at over $300 from the cab of his truck.

Sedalia Police received a report that someone stole a large bag of Dewalt Tools off the front porch of a home.

A woman reported to Sedalia Police that someone broke into a storage shed in the 3500 Block of Green Ridge Road and stole some items sometime since May 1.

The Pettis County Sheriff's Office received a report of fraudulent use of a credit card that happened sometime since June 5. The man reported to the Pettis County Sheriff's Office that his credit card number was used to purchase several items online, using a bad address. The items purchased totaled between $250 and $300, and Pettis County Deputies are still investigating the case.

A man in the 26000 Block of Goodwill Chapel Road reported to Pettis County Deputies that someone stole his daughter's bicycle from behind their home between June 7 and 11.
